EE was attempting to remove a finished polished cylinder.

Cylinder did not release when prompted to. EE used a tool to tap on the cylinder holder. The EE was holding the back of the cylinder with one hand the cylinder became disconnected. EE lost balance and as he attempted to catch the front of the cylinder with his other hand the cylinder crushed his hand in between the metal base bar and the cylinder.

Fractured hand

Weight of the cylinder

EE 's (R) hand was crushed between a cylinder and the metal base of the Polisher while attempting to remove cylinder after polishing was complete.
